Never opened , Never owned, Never marked ... 193 pages ... illustrated with B&W photos ... This is a one-of-a-kind book that shows actors how to write and produce successful monologues ... The writing process is explained in easy-to-follow steps that cover how to: Get started ... Develop characters ... Write dialogue ... Do rewrites and editing ... Shape your material ... Know when your monologue is complete ... Rehearse and perform your monologue ... Market and promote solo shows ... In-depth interviews with top monologists and solo play directors - including Christopher Ashley, Mary Louise Wilson, Spalding Gray, Evan Handler, Danny Hoch, and Jo Bonney - provide honest, inspiroing insights into the development of one-person performances ... In addition, the extensive appendixes supply information about artists' communities, playwriting grants and competitions, and theaters that nurture solo works ...
